The restaurant scene in Montana has often been featured in the national spotlight, and proves that the state has much more to offer than just steak and potatoes. Montana is a hidden gem for foodies and is home to some of the best restaurants in America.

Some of the most popular foods in Montana include steak, fish, burgers, huckleberries, and wild game. Pizza is also a popular choice.

Surprisingly, Montana has quite a few excellent spots to grab a slice of pizza. Each small town across the state has its own personal favorite. You'll find unique ingredients like bison pepperoni and elk sausage.

Pizza comes in a variety of shapes and sizes. There's traditional, thin-crust, New York style, and deep dish. Montana may not be a state known for its pizza, but one pizza place was named one of the best in America.

Reader's Digest released an updated list of the best pizza in every state for 2026, and a little-known restaurant in Glasgow, Montana, was named the best in Big Sky Country. Eugene's Pizza was featured in the top spot.

Eugene’s is characterized by its huge list of ingredients available for a make-your-own ‘za (mandarin oranges, anyone?), but they have a seriously delicious Taco Pizza too. If you can’t get enough, you can take home a half-cooked pie to stick in the freezer for later.

Eugene's has been serving residents of Glasgow for over 50 years. The restaurant opened in 1962 and was recently voted "Montana's Best Pizza" two years in a row.
